Application of Japan Suction Sandblasting Machine Market The Japan suction sandblasting machine market finds extensive application across multiple industries. In manufacturing, these machines are used for surface cleaning, rust removal, and preparing materials for coating or painting. The automotive industry employs them for cleaning engine parts and vehicle surfaces to ensure optimal paint adhesion and corrosion resistance. Aerospace companies utilize these machines for precise surface finishing of aircraft components, ensuring safety and performance standards. Construction and infrastructure projects use suction sandblasters for cleaning concrete surfaces, removing paint or debris, and restoring historical structures. Additionally, the electronics industry benefits from their use in delicate cleaning processes, maintaining high standards of precision. Overall, the versatility and efficiency of suction sandblasting machines make them indispensable in maintaining quality and safety across various sectors in Japan. Download Sample Ask For Discount Japan Suction Sandblasting Machine Market By Type Segment Analysis The suction sandblasting machine segment in Japan primarily encompasses equipment that utilizes a vacuum-based system to draw abrasive media from a reservoir and propel it onto surfaces for cleaning, finishing, or surface preparation. This category is classified based on operational capacity, abrasive media compatibility, and technological features such as automation and control systems. The key types include portable, semi-automatic, and fully automatic suction sandblasting machines, each tailored to specific industrial needs. Portable units dominate the market due to their versatility and ease of deployment across diverse sectors such as automotive, construction, and maintenance services. Market size estimates suggest that the portable suction sandblasting segment accounts for approximately 60% of the total market, driven by increasing demand for on-site surface preparation and maintenance activities. The semi-automatic and automatic segments are experiencing steady growth, with the latter expected to witness higher CAGR over the next 5–10 years owing to technological advancements in automation and precision control. Growing industrial automation and modernization Increasing demand from automotive and aerospace industries Expansion of construction and infrastructure projects Rising focus on environmentally sustainable solutions Discover the Major Trends Driving Market Growth Download PDF Key Restraints Factors – Japan Suction Sandblasting Machine Market Despite positive growth prospects, the Japan suction sandblasting machine market faces certain restraints. High initial investment costs for advanced equipment can deter small and medium enterprises from adopting new technologies. Strict environmental regulations may also limit the use of certain abrasive materials and processes, impacting market flexibility. Additionally, safety concerns related to dust and noise emissions pose challenges for manufacturers to develop compliant solutions. The availability of alternative surface treatment methods, such as laser cleaning and chemical etching, further constrains market growth. Moreover, the need for skilled operators and maintenance personnel can increase operational costs and hinder widespread adoption. Addressing these restraints is crucial for sustaining long-term growth in the market.
